Show / Hide Table of Contents

Class Certificate.Types.RevocationDetails

Describes fields that are relavent to the revocation of a [Certificate][google.cloud.security.privateca.v1beta1.Certificate].

Inheritance
System.Object
Certificate.Types.RevocationDetails
Implements
IMessage<Certificate.Types.RevocationDetails>
System.IEquatable<Certificate.Types.RevocationDetails>
IDeepCloneable<Certificate.Types.RevocationDetails>
Google.Protobuf.IBufferMessage
IMessage
Inherited Members
System.Object.ToString()
System.Object.GetHashCode()
System.Object.GetType()
System.Object.MemberwiseClone()
Namespace: Google.Cloud.Security.PrivateCA.V1Beta1
Assembly: Google.Cloud.Security.PrivateCA.V1Beta1.dll
Syntax
public sealed class RevocationDetails : IMessage<Certificate.Types.RevocationDetails>, IEquatable<Certificate.Types.RevocationDetails>, IDeepCloneable<Certificate.Types.RevocationDetails>, IBufferMessage, IMessage

Constructors

RevocationDetails()

Declaration
public RevocationDetails()

RevocationDetails(Certificate.Types.RevocationDetails)

Declaration
public RevocationDetails(Certificate.Types.RevocationDetails other)
Parameters
Type Name Description
Certificate.Types.RevocationDetails other

Properties

RevocationState

Indicates why a [Certificate][google.cloud.security.privateca.v1beta1.Certificate] was revoked.

Declaration
public RevocationReason RevocationState { get; set; }
Property Value
Type Description
RevocationReason

RevocationTime

The time at which this [Certificate][google.cloud.security.privateca.v1beta1.Certificate] was revoked.

Declaration
public Timestamp RevocationTime { get; set; }
Property Value
Type Description
Timestamp
Back to top